Output 0406db3bfca817871fbee611709648c08c8e6bb40dee75e2768127361d80f1ac:57

value
81741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f07e3ae2066869172685608e69a54ebd2a4d806 OP_EQUAL
address
3LZhFR5xqET1X8sEwTYWCiVN275iYNk5KJ
transaction
0406db3bfca817871fbee611709648c08c8e6bb40dee75e2768127361d80f1ac
confirmations
183069
spent
true